45 C4::Reserves - Koha functions for dealing with reservation.
53 This modules provides somes functions to deal with reservations.
55 Reserves are stored in reserves table.
56 The following columns contains important values :
57 - priority >0 : then the reserve is at 1st stage, and not yet affected to any item.
58 =0 : then the reserve is being dealed
59 - found : NULL : means the patron requested the 1st available, and we haven't choosen the item
60 T(ransit) : the reserve is linked to an item but is in transit to the pickup branch
61 W(aiting) : the reserve is linked to an item, is at the pickup branch, and is waiting on the hold shelf
62 F(inished) : the reserve has been completed, and is done
63 - itemnumber : empty : the reserve is still unaffected to an item
64 filled: the reserve is attached to an item
65 The complete workflow is :
66 ==== 1st use case ====
67 patron request a document, 1st available : P >0, F=NULL, I=NULL
68 a library having it run "transfertodo", and clic on the list
69 if there is no transfer to do, the reserve waiting
70 patron can pick it up P =0, F=W, I=filled
71 if there is a transfer to do, write in branchtransfer P =0, F=T, I=filled
72 The pickup library recieve the book, it check in P =0, F=W, I=filled
73 The patron borrow the book P =0, F=F, I=filled
75 ==== 2nd use case ====
76 patron requests a document, a given item,
77 If pickup is holding branch P =0, F=W, I=filled
78 If transfer needed, write in branchtransfer P =0, F=T, I=filled
79 The pickup library receive the book, it checks it in P =0, F=W, I=filled
80 The patron borrow the book P =0, F=F, I=filled

1374 =head2 IsAvailableForItemLevelRequest
1376 my $is_available = IsAvailableForItemLevelRequest($itemnumber);
1378 Checks whether a given item record is available for an
1379 item-level hold request. An item is available if
1381 * it is not lost AND
1382 * it is not damaged AND
1383 * it is not withdrawn AND
1384 * does not have a not for loan value > 0
1386 Whether or not the item is currently on loan is
1387 also checked - if the AllowOnShelfHolds system preference
1388 is ON, an item can be requested even if it is currently
1389 on loan to somebody else. If the system preference
1390 is OFF, an item that is currently checked out cannot
1391 be the target of an item-level hold request.
1393 Note that IsAvailableForItemLevelRequest() does not
1394 check if the staff operator is authorized to place
1395 a request on the item - in particular,
1396 this routine does not check IndependantBranches
1397 and canreservefromotherbranches.
